Located in the heart of Delaware’s coastal region, the Inland Bays offer a fascinating glimpse into the state's thriving shellfish industry. The eco tour with Cape Water Tours centers on Rehoboth Bay, where visitors can witness the intricate process of oyster and clam farming firsthand. This experience isn’t just about pretty scenery; it’s an in-depth look at sustainable aquaculture practices that bolster local economies and enhance water quality.

As you venture onto the calm waters of Rehoboth Bay, guides share insights into how oysters and clams are cultivated from seed to market. Along the way, you'll learn about the ecological benefits of shellfish—such as filtering water and providing habitat for native species—making this an educational trip that ties environmental health with economic vitality. The trip offers close-up views of oyster cages and clam beds, giving participants a behind-the-scenes perspective on a vital industry.

Cape Water Tours is renowned for their friendly, knowledgeable guides who make complex ecological and agricultural topics accessible to all ages. Their eco-friendly approach and focus on sustainability highlight why this tour stands out in Delaware’s coastal scene. Whether you're a seafood lover curious about local sources or a nature enthusiast exploring marine ecosystems, this eco tour provides an eye-opening escape into the Bay Area’s natural and economic landscape.

Participants should come prepared for a relaxing boat journey with ample opportunities for wildlife photography and quiet reflection on the water’s surface. About Cape Water Tours

Cape Water Tours is a Lewes, Delaware-based boat tour operator delivering guided cruises and themed excursions across the Delaware Bay, Rehoboth Bay, and local canals.

Operating scheduled departures from the Lewes Ferry Terminal, Anglers Road, and Grove Park/Rehoboth Museum, Cape Water Tours offers lighthouse visits to the East End Lighthouse, dolphin-watching cruises, full moon and sunset sails, eco and oyster farm tours, narrated seal and bird-watching trips, live music nights, interactive murder-mystery performances, canal cruises, water taxi services, and seasonal holiday sails.

Several trips feature local partners and subject-matter experts, including collaborations with the MERR Institute for marine mammal monitoring and citizen science, performances with the Sussex County Singers, and interpretive cruises with Delaware State Parks. Select excursions, such as narrated seal and bird-watching trips led by Captain Madie, provide focused wildlife education, while eco tours and oyster experiences explain shellfish aquaculture and its environmental benefits.

Safety and guest experience are central: vessels operate under applicable local regulations with trained crew and hosted narration designed for families, couples, and small groups.
